Dutch-born Ghanaian, Jeremie Frimpong, has emerged as the fourth best Bayer Leverkusen player in goal contributions in their Bundesliga title winning run.
Xabi Alonso’s team confirmed winning the title with five games to spare after a thumping 5-0 win over Werder Bremen in front of their jubilant supporters on Sunday at the Bay Arena.
The victory means Leverkusen moved to 79 points – 16 more than their nearest rivals Bayern Munich – with just 15 points left to play for.
Throughout this season, Jeremie Frimpong has been involved in 15 goal contributions; scoring eight times and providing seven assists.
That ranks him as the fourth best goal contributor in Bayer Leverkusen’s run to winning the Bundesliga title.
Florian Wirtz and Alejandro Grimaldo are joint top with 21 goals and assists each for the league season.
Victor Boniface comes in third with 19 goal contributions, four more than Jeremie Frimpong, who has 15.
Frimpong’s impressive season has seen him being linked to some big clubs in Europe, with a lot of Premier League clubs showing interest.
